Stonehedge North Course at Gull Lake View Golf Club and Resort
About
Situated in the beautiful lake region of southwest Michigan, Gull Lake View Golf Club offers five scenic championship courses. The quality and variety offered by the courses and their convenient location less than three hours from Detroit, Toledo, and Chicago, have made Gull Lake a favorite destination for golfers from all over the Midwest, Great Lakes, and even parts of Canada. It is also only about an hour from Grand Rapids, Lansing, and Fort Wayne. Stonehedge North is the newest of the five courses. The diverse layout combines wide-open holes that play across grassy, windswept meadows with forested holes that feature dramatic elevation changes. The golf course consists of six par 3s, par 4s, and par 5s each, which also makes it an excellent scoring course for all skill levels.

Excellent Michigan Golf
I played Stonehenge North as part of a northwoods Michigan golf swing. This was my first tour sampling northern Michigan golf and Stonehenge North was a welcome addition to the other courses I played.
I liked the arrangement of 6 par 3's, 6 par 4's and 6 par 5's. It gave me practice on each type of hole. The variety of hole lengths for each kept the round interesting.
Just the right amount of water, sand and weeds.
The fairways, greens and rough were in excellent condition. The course layout was challenging enough with the elevation changes and sloped fairways. I played the green tees (about 6,300 yards). I didn't have time to play the four other courses at Gull Lake, and hope to return.
